What is a Sacramento Tweetup like?

Recently, I attended the “Sacramento TweetUp” 1st anniversary at the Sacramento Mikuni’s restaurant in downtown Sacramento.

I spoke with Alejandro Reyes, the founder of SacTweetUp, about giving away Roni Deutch’s tax book as a door prize, as I am her social media coordinator; but unfortunately, he was not accepting door prize or raffle items at this event. He explained that he had turned down others gifts’ as well. He should be having a less social and more business oriented networking event soon and he will keep us posted.

Alas, I was still able to network with friends and new faces at this event and promote the Roni Deutch brand (where I work) as well as explain her businesses. I was able to give my business card to 5 people and chat with about 6 total. It was a loud restaurant with many people so it was difficult to broadcast any information and converse well at times, however, I feel the one-on-one connections were valuable and helped build relationships, old and new. These networking events are great opportunities for new “followers”, “friends” and “fans” for your Twitter and Facebook account(s) as well as a way to let others know or learn about your brand or what you do.
